Odour control is a persistent challenge across wastewater and water treatment facilities. Inlet structures, screening areas and odour-critical process zones operate in highly corrosive environments where community safety, worker protection and regulatory compliance are critical.

For water authorities, contractors, consultants and asset managers, effective odour management must deliver more than short-term containment. Solutions must support safe access, minimise maintenance intervention and perform reliably over decades in aggressive operating environments.

To address these challenges, Fibreglass Reinforced Polymer (FRP) odour control covers  are increasingly being specified as a safer, long-term alternative to traditional materials. But before looking at how FRP addresses these issues, it’s important to understand the challenges traditional materials face in municipal water and wastewater infrastructure.

The challenges of traditional materials in odour control cover applications

Traditional odour control covers, typically constructed from steel, concrete or early-generation composite materials, often struggle to perform over the full lifecycle of a wastewater asset. Common challenges include:

  • Corrosion and material degradation – Ongoing exposure to hydrogen sulphide, ammonia and other corrosive gases leads to cracking and breakdown of traditional materials, increasing safety risk and reducing service life.
  • High maintenance and replacement cycles – Corrosion, repainting and replacement cycles every 7–10 years increase lifecycle costs and operational disruption.
  • Restricted access and safety risk – Heavy duty covers increase manual handling risk and crane dependency, limiting safe operational access.
  • Compromised odour containment – Deterioration of seals and materials reduces odour and vapour containment performance, posing OH&S and community safety risks.

Case Study: Coliban Water – Bendigo Water Reclamation Plant

At the Bendigo Water Reclamation Plant, Coliban Water required an odour containment and odour control cover solution for a highly corrosive inlet structure operating under continuous load.

Within ten years of installing a standard system, the pit covers showed significant cracking and material breakdown, creating a serious safety risk. Simultaneously, odour emissions had become a pressing issue.

Coliban Water

Terra Firma delivered a custom FRP odour control cover and sealing system designed to meet the site’s operational, structural and environmental constraints.

The solution delivered:

  • Significant odour reduction, supporting Environmental Protection Authority (EPA) compliance and improved community amenity
  • Reduced maintenance requirements through non-corrosive materials
  • Improved operational outcomes with restored safe, trafficable access
  • Strong whole-of-life value and return on investment
  • Modular design enabling local contractors with no prior industry-specific experience to install it efficiently
  • A fast installation, completed within an eight-week window without interrupting plant operations

The upgrade avoided costly civil rehabilitation works while delivering a durable, low-maintenance solution with a long service life.
